Quick Summary
The Federal Bureau of Prisons (BOP), FCC Hazelton, intends to issue a solicitation for Subsistence (food items) for Fiscal Year 2026, Quarter 3. This is a firm-fixed price contract for commercial products and services, set aside 100% for Women-Owned Small Businesses (WOSB). Quotes are due March 5, 2026, at 12:00 PM ET.
Scope of Work
This opportunity involves the procurement of various food items as detailed in the attached breakdown, including dairy, produce, meats, grains, spices, sauces, and prepared meals. Deliveries are required to the Federal Correctional Complex-Food Service Warehouse in Bruceton Mills, WV.

Key Requirements & Delivery
- Delivery Schedule: Monday through Friday, 7 AM to 2 PM, excluding Federal Holidays, between April 1 and April 17, 2026.
- Delivery Conditions: All items must be delivered in exact quantities. Deliveries must be palletized, adhere to specific temperature requirements (e.g., non-frozen perishables 34-40°F, frozen foods 0°F or below), and are subject to close inspection and testing. Products showing signs of prior thawing will be refused. Unacceptable items must be picked up by the vendor within two days of notification.
